9) Concise and consolidated statistical data of minorities in public and political sectors be organized and released, so that their actual position in political and public sectors may be determined. 10) The religious and political organizations of minorities should be empowered in terms of community development and raising political awareness. They should use also the national and international legal documents and mechanisms extensively to promote, protect, and ensure the rights of their community. 11) The state party should ratify as soon as possible the ICCPR dealing with the effective political participation of minorities along with several other vulnerable groups. 12) The state should adopt comprehensive law to combat all forms of discrimination as suggested in paragraph 11 of concluding observations of UN Committee against the Elimination of Racial Discrimination PAKISTAN on 16th Feb 2009. 13) The government of Pakistan should invite independent expert on minorities to review the state of human rights of religious, ethnic, and linguistic minorities including political participation for recommendations for the improvement of the situation of minorities.
